The current TikTok landscape feels like a playground for creativity. I’m obsessed with the 'POV' skits where creators role-play as everything from a 19th-century ghost to a sentient avocado. The absurdity is the point. Food trends are also huge—viral recipes like 'cloud bread' or 3-ingredient desserts get remixed weekly. Fitness challenges, like the '12-3-30' treadmill routine, keep popping up too, though I’m more of a spectator than a participant. And the 'millennial vs. Gen Z' comparisons? Hilariously accurate—like their contrasting reactions to Y2K fashion revivals.

Lately, my feed has been dominated by the 'Get Ready With Me' trend, but with bizarre twists—like people applying makeup while reciting Shakespeare or assembling IKEA furniture mid-routine. It’s chaotic but weirdly mesmerizing. Another trend I can’t escape is the 'NPC streaming' vibe, where creators act like video game characters stuck in loops. Some find it cringe, but I love the surreal humor. Also, niche aesthetics like 'dark academia' or 'cottagecore' keep resurfacing, but now with hyper-specific spins, like 'library ASMR' or foraging montages set to medieval lutes.

On the sillier side, there’s the 'no context' trend—clips of animals or kids doing inexplicable things, overdubbed with dramatic movie scores. It shouldn’t work, but it does. And let’s not forget the endless debate over 'which fictional character would win in a fight' edits—Batman vs. Wolverine debates are now fought via TikTok transitions.

Right now, TikTok’s algorithm seems hooked on nostalgia. Throwback trends like early 2000s music edits—think Nelly’s 'Hot in Herre' paired with retro outfit transitions—are everywhere. There’s also a surge in 'storytime' animations, where users narrate wild personal tales with stick-figure illustrations. I’ve lost hours to these. Another standout is the 'quiet luxury' trend, where people flex minimalist, high-end looks... but the comments are full of jokes about thrift-store dupes. The platform’s ability to turn everything into a meme—even corporate ads—never fails to amaze me.

TikTok’s vibe shifts daily, but lately, it’s all about interactive trends. 'Pick a number' videos, where users share secrets or playlists based on your choice, feel like digital fortune cookies. Micro-trends like 'unhinged confessionals'—people admitting to oddly specific habits, like eating peanut butter with pickles—keep the algorithm spicy. And the 'AI filter' craze? Seeing everyone morph into Renaissance paintings or anime characters never gets old.

What are the most viral BookTok trends?

3 คำตอบ2026-04-15 04:12:24
BookTok has become this wild, beautiful space where books get a second life, and the trends shift faster than you can binge-read a rom-com. Lately, I’ve noticed dark academia vibes are still hanging on, but with a twist—think 'The Secret History' meets cottagecore, where everyone’s obsessed with morally gray characters sipping tea in ivy-covered libraries. Colleen Hoover’s emotional gut-punches like 'It Ends with Us' keep dominating, but there’s also a surge in niche subgenres: monster romances (yes, really), Korean webnovel adaptations, and ‘trauma bonding’ as a bizarrely popular trope. What’s fascinating is how TikTok’s algorithm turns obscure titles into overnight sensations. One day, no one’s heard of 'They Both Die at the End'; the next, your FYP is flooded with sobbing readers holding their copies. I love how the community amplifies diverse voices too—authors like Talia Hibbert and Ocean Vuong are getting the spotlight they deserve. It’s less about ‘classic lit’ now and more about raw, relatable storytelling that hits you in the feels.

What new manga are trending on TikTok right now?

5 คำตอบ2026-06-22 19:37:17
TikTok's manga scene is exploding right now, and I can't keep up with all the buzz! One series that's absolutely everywhere is 'Oshi no Ko'—its mix of idol culture and dark twists has everyone hooked. The art style is gorgeous, and the plot twists hit like a truck. Another one I see constantly is 'Chainsaw Man,' especially with its anime adaptation fueling the fire. The raw, chaotic energy of Denji resonates so hard with fans. Then there's 'Kaiju No. 8,' a sleeper hit that blew up thanks to its unique monster-hunting premise and relatable underdog protagonist. TikTok edits of its action scenes go viral daily. Lesser-known gems like 'Dandadan' are also gaining traction for their wild blend of sci-fi and supernatural romance. The algorithm keeps feeding me clips of its absurd humor and heartwarming moments.

What message about books are trending on TikTok right now?

5 คำตอบ2025-07-27 12:43:22
I've noticed a few book trends dominating the platform right now. Dark academia is still huge, with books like 'The Secret History' by Donna Tartt and 'If We Were Villains' by M.L. Rio getting tons of attention. These moody, intellectual novels seem to resonate with the aesthetic-loving crowd. Another big trend is the rise of 'romantasy'—romantic fantasy blends. Books like 'A Court of Thorns and Roses' by Sarah J. Maas and 'Fourth Wing' by Rebecca Yarros are everywhere, with users creating dramatic edits and passionately debating the love triangles. There's also a surge in 'booktok made me buy it' videos, where readers showcase their latest purchases influenced by viral recommendations. It's fascinating to see how TikTok has become such a powerful force in the book world, shaping what people are reading and discussing.
